Output 665cf605925033f612c7fde516e4b2e815552da14df3e886f5b7a2745a829419:1

value
753427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866e402af12d64005904c603d15bee05ed6651f9 OP_EQUAL
address
3DwpYbgnkJg9tDtpqWf3RgxPs7kkRuR953
transaction
665cf605925033f612c7fde516e4b2e815552da14df3e886f5b7a2745a829419
spent
true